How they compare

Australia currently reports 269,992 t against 110,665 t in Net Food Importing Developing Countries (excluding intra-trade), a difference of 159,327 t.

That makes Australia's figure about 2.4 times Net Food Importing Developing Countries (excluding intra-trade)'s.

Across all 23 years both countries report, Australia has been ahead every year.

Australia ranks 21st and Net Food Importing Developing Countries (excluding intra-trade) ranks 19th of 182 countries.

Australia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
